Subject: Handover — QuillSearch autocomplete index

Hi, welcome aboard. I'm wrapping up my rotation as release manager on QuillSearch. Main open item: the autocomplete index rebuild has been slow since the 3.8 deploy — roughly 40 minutes instead of 10. Suspect the tokenizer change; Priya has a revert branch ready. Releases go out Thursdays. Deploys to the Fennmark cluster require signed manifests, so you'll need the deploy key pasted below.

release key, kajeg-yawif: bky6_axksxH

Subject: Key rotation — crondrift service

For future maintainers: while investigating the scheduler drift on the Tallowmere batch hosts, we found the crondrift probe still using a credential from the original deployment. It was rotated today as part of cleanup. If drift alerts go quiet after a deploy, check this first — the probe fails silently on auth errors, which is exactly what masked the drift for three weeks. The probe config lives in the standard env file. The replacement key for the internal crondrift gateway follows.

API key for fahop-kahog: qvz23-FPNGbaKBTQUvhqADhGBdFuu

Subject: Fixture v2.4 of Seedsmith ready for the release channel

Team — ahead of the weekly sync, Seedsmith, our test-data factory library, has been cut for release. This version adds deterministic seeding for nested builders and fixes the timezone drift in generated timestamps that bit the Harrowgate suite. Please pin your test environments to this release rather than floating on main, since the factory schemas changed subtly. Migration notes are on the wiki. For pinning, use the build token below.

build token for bageg-yahof: htk3_673

Ticket: Slimmed image breaks runtime on Pellarc build agents.

Repro steps:
1. Build the hollowed image with the strip-layers profile enabled.
2. Push to the staging registry and deploy to the canary pool.
3. Container exits with a missing shared-library error within ten seconds.

Expected: parity with the full image. Actual: crash loop. Suspect the trim step removes the resolver libs. To pull the failing image from the staging registry, authenticate with the token below.

session JWT of tawip-kajog = eyJhbGciOiJIUzI1NiIsInR5cCI6IkpXVCJ9.eyJzdWIiOiI2dKYGGIn0.afsnASii